document.write('<p><b>');
document.write('<a href="http://blog.ivanristic.com/2010/04/apache-security-1ed-now-available-from-feisty-duck.html">');
document.write('Apache Security 1ed now available from Feisty Duck');
document.write('</a></b><br>');
document.write('<span class="blogDate">(');
document.write('April 21, 2010');
document.write(')</span>');
document.write('<br>');
document.write('Apache Security was originally published by O\'Reilly in 2005, and it was very well received. Soon after publication, it was heralded as the best Apache security resource, according to many. Contrary to my expectations, it also aged very gracefully, which...');
document.write('</p>');

document.write('<p><b>');
document.write('<a href="http://blog.ivanristic.com/2009/11/modsecurity-handbook-available-for-preorder-and-early-access.html">');
document.write('ModSecurity Handbook available for pre-order and early access');
document.write('</a></b><br>');
document.write('<span class="blogDate">(');
document.write('November 26, 2009');
document.write(')</span>');
document.write('<br>');
document.write('ModSecurity Handbook, which I announced a couple of days ago, is now available for pre-order and early digital access. We managed to meet our self-imposed deadline and have everything ready for November 24th, actually. This book is a big deal,...');
document.write('</p>');

document.write('<p><b>');
document.write('<a href="http://blog.ivanristic.com/2009/11/announcing-modsecurity-handbook.html">');
document.write('Announcing ModSecurity Handbook');
document.write('</a></b><br>');
document.write('<span class="blogDate">(');
document.write('November 16, 2009');
document.write(')</span>');
document.write('<br>');
document.write('It is a pleasure to announce my next book, ModSecurity Handbook, which features an in-depth coverage of ModSecurity, an open source web application firewall. I am very happy because, finally, ModSecurity will have the documentation it deserves. The main highlights...');
document.write('</p>');

document.write('<p><b>');
document.write('<a href="http://blog.ivanristic.com/2009/07/tls-server-name-indication-now-in-apache.html">');
document.write('TLS Server Name Indication now in Apache');
document.write('</a></b><br>');
document.write('<span class="blogDate">(');
document.write('July 29, 2009');
document.write(')</span>');
document.write('<br>');
document.write('Apache 2.2.12, which was released yesterday (see the changes), now supports TLS Server Name Indication (SNI), which is an extension to TLS that makes virtual SSL hosting possible. At the moment, every SSL web site requires a separate IP address...');
document.write('</p>');

document.write('<p><b>');
document.write('<a href="http://blog.ivanristic.com/2009/02/apache-security-model.html">');
document.write('Apache Security Model');
document.write('</a></b><br>');
document.write('<span class="blogDate">(');
document.write('February 18, 2009');
document.write(')</span>');
document.write('<br>');
document.write('The tough part of securing Apache (or anything else, for that matter) is knowing what you need to defend from. Although my book (Apache Security) enumerates the threats, you need to read through hundreds of pages to learn about them,...');
document.write('</p>');

<!-- ph=1 -->

